Two leaders of the anti-lockdown movement have been arrested in Australia and New Zealand in independent incidents, on the similar day protests had been held in defiance of continue to be-at-house orders in equally international locations.
On Tuesday early morning New Zealand police arrested 19 men and women during what they explained as a collection of “small” demonstrations outside governing administration and local council structures.
Among the those people arrested was Karen Brewer, an Australian-born conspiracy theorist who has pushed a collection of fringe and baseless suggestions all over the pandemic. NZ Law enforcement did not react to queries about the motive for Brewer’s arrest or regardless of whether she had been charged. She remained in custody at the time of publication.
In a different arrest on Tuesday afternoon, Monica Smit, the founder of the anti-lockdown group Reignite Democracy Australia, was arrested when driving in the Melbourne suburb of Brighton. Smit experienced not been charged at the time of publication and Victoria police did not answer to thoughts about the factors for her arrest.
Very last 12 months Brewer was ordered to spend the Australian MP Anne Webster $875,000 in damages about a collection of “delusional” posts in which she falsely accused the politician of getting “a member of a secretive paedophile network”.
Due to the fact the judgment Brewer has ongoing to make baseless and bizarre promises to her 1000’s of followers on social media, routinely accusing politicians, journalists and judges of getting paedophiles and “freemasons”.
She was a critical organiser of Tuesday’s protests, instructing followers in Australia and New Zealand to acquire outside governing administration structures in defiance of lockdown principles.
Security organizations had expressed fears in the lead-up to the protest following Brewer posted a quantity of thinly veiled threats about MPs to her followers on social media, including indicating one particular “will be swinging from a rope and your carcass will be dumped in the sea”.

In NZ, the turnout was modest. In accordance to neighborhood news experiences, no 1 attended a protest at the Beehive – the country’s parliament in Wellington – although police explained a range of lesser gatherings took location outside the house nearby council structures.
Brewer was filmed becoming arrested outside the house the Far North district council in the modest town of Kaikohe, about 80km north of Whangārei in the country’s North Island.
Footage of the arrest confirmed an officer telling Brewer: “You will need to go away straight away or else you will be arrested.”
In Australia, a protest organised about the #IStandWithTruckies slogan appeared to fall short on Tuesday, with only a smattering of studies of truck motorists associated. But a variety of protests were being recorded exterior govt properties.
As Crikey has formerly documented, the #IStandWithTruckies motion has beforehand captivated aid from politicians these types of as Pauline Hanson.
However the movement’s targets were being disorganised, they centred on a program to block key roadways into money metropolitan areas and took in components of the two vaccine hesitancy and the anti-lockdown movement.

In New South Wales, where by law enforcement have cracked down closely on the anti-lockdown motion because a higher-visibility protest in July caught officers off guard, “high-visibility patrols” have been carried out at a selection of web-sites like the state’s parliament and regional council chambers.
Law enforcement reported 69 protests were recorded, including 28 throughout Sydney and 24 in northern NSW.
By 1pm, 135 individuals experienced been arrested in relation to the gatherings, and 436 fines issued for breaches of lockdown policies.
In the meantime, Smit was arrested when driving in Victoria but it was not right away very clear what the arrest relevant to.
Video clip of Smit’s arrest, which Smit asked her followers to share, appeared to show Victorian law enforcement officers telling her the arrest was for “incitement”.
Smit’s team has supported anti-lockdown protests in the previous, and did make a collection of marketing posts about the truck driver marketing campaign, but it experienced mostly avoided selling Brewer’s protest.
In a movie put up on social media on Tuesday morning, Smit stated: “The only rationale RDA didn’t encourage this function heavily, precisely, [is because] somewhere along lines in the recommendations it suggests we’re heading to stand in silence and if they do not resign we’re likely to enter the buildings and just take their employment.
“I considered that was hazardous and could get people in problems and I could not in great faith in fact deliver folks there with that in head,” she explained.
But Smit nonetheless reported the thought of numerous small-scale protests was a “fantastic idea” and “bloody brilliant”.
A spokesman for Victoria law enforcement stated in a assertion: “Victoria law enforcement has today arrested a 31-calendar year-old woman right after her vehicle was intercepted at approximately 1.20pm in New Road, Brighton.
“The woman is at this time in custody and aiding law enforcement with their inquiries.”
